Proud to offer this complete dining set for your craftsman bungalow or mission decorated home. This set has never been refinished and is in wonderful condition. Consists of 1 arm chair and 5 side chairs, a 60" dining table with two leaves, massive 6ft long sideboard , 3 door china cabinet , plate rack, and silver server.This set has only had two owners in the over 100 years it has been around it has rarely been used at all, so i have decided to sell and let someone else have the pleasure. T are only number markings on the sideboard, server and china cabinet in black no labels, I have been told that this appears to be a set made by the LIFTIME furniture Co. T is a remnant label on the table showing the city of Sheboygan, WI as w it was made. All of the pulls are copper, and again the condition is truly amazing to be all original.I will be happy to answer any questions. Attention Just added some new pics , email with any questions.Upon further inspection of the backs of the pieces t is an area w a label used to be, a fellow ebayer tells me they think it was made by Stickley Bros..I do not know who manufactured it but the quality of the construction is like the other Gustav Stickley pieces that i have. The set set is made of oak with beautiful tiger striping as shown in the pic of the top of the table. Ok so many requests for sizes they are-sideboard 6ft. long x 24" deep -height 54" to top of mirror. China cabinet 5ft. 2" long, 58" tall 14" wide. Silver server 44" wide x 19" deep (also tenons on sideboard measure 3-1/4" square. table is 30" top to floor.
